In 2015, SHINSEGAE FOOD deployed Jenkins as an API Management component to support development and automated deployment of its corporate homepage and IR information service. The web project ran from May 2015 to September 2015 and is associated with Xenoid in project records. SHINSEGAE FOOD Jenkins API Management supported the homepage build, DB design, and IR information delivery as primary business functions. The implementation architecture used Java 1.8 and the Spring Framework with Spring Boot, Spring Security, and Spring Batch on Tomcat, with Mybatis for persistence and MS-SQL as the DBMS including stored procedures and job scheduling. Jenkins was configured for CI/CD, build automation, and deployment orchestration, integrating with SVN for source control and automating promotion of artifacts to Tomcat deployment targets. Full stack coding and database schema design were completed alongside pipeline configuration to enable automated builds, security gating, and lifecycle orchestration consistent with API Management workflows. Operational integrations explicitly included Blossom groupware, the PIMS personal information management system, and an interlock with the Shinsegae legacy system, covering web development, investor relations, and enterprise information functions. Governance was enforced through SVN-based version control and Jenkins-driven deployment governance, with Spring Security and PIMS used to manage access control and personal data handling.

In 2021, SHINSEGAE FOOD deployed Akamai CDN to accelerate delivery of its consumer-facing website content, using the Akamai CDN as its Content Delivery Network layer for public web properties. The implementation focuses on delivering static assets and media for the corporate site, positioning Akamai CDN to serve as the edge delivery plane for user requests and content caching. Configuration work centered on standard CDN functional modules, including edge caching and cache-control policy configuration, origin pull setup, TLS termination at the edge, HTTP/2 and modern protocol support, and cache invalidation workflows. Akamai CDN configuration included content caching rules and cache key normalization, and operational features such as compression and content versioning were applied to align web asset delivery with site publishing processes. Operational integration spans the company web origin servers and DNS routing to Akamai edge nodes, with CNAME-based DNS mapping used to direct traffic to the CDN and origin server settings adjusted for cache-control and headers. Ownership and governance were aligned with web operations and security teams for certificate management and policy enforcement, while content publishing teams coordinated cache invalidation and TTL settings as part of standard release workflows.

In 2022 SHINSEGAE FOOD deployed GlobalSign SSL RSA on its public website to provide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) protections for web traffic. The implementation centers on GlobalSign SSL RSA certificates installed on the company web servers, enabling RSA-based server authentication and encrypted HTTPS sessions for the main storefront and associated web properties. The configuration includes certificate lifecycle functions typical of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) deployments, such as certificate issuance, chain validation, and renewal workflows managed through GlobalSign's certificate services and internal web operations. SHINSEGAE FOOD GlobalSign SSL RSA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) work focuses on web-facing encryption and server identity verification, governed by IT security and web operations processes to maintain trust, certificate validity, and secure client connections.
